TWO female police officers have dragged two Chinese nationals to the High Court, seeking damages amounting to K5 million for assault. The officers have lamented that the Chinese nationals manhandled them, accusing them of being thieves and corrupt, with one of the defendants threatening that, “I will tell the Minister, he is my personal friend and I will have you fired”. Chipo Prisca Matulula and Gloria Mangalashi are claiming general damages of K1 million each, special damages of K500,000 each and K3.5 million for defamation of character.
